New to the site... been reading all the posts for a while now, but finally had to register andtell you all what happened to me yesterday... Our 7 yr old has been watching hunting shows with me for a long time and loves being outdoors... so we sighted inmy Dad'sHorton Legend SL. Showed my son all the safety associated with hunting and harvesting game ethically... we've been going out for the last couple of weeks (every-other night) but the mosquitos are driving him nuts and he walks back to the house. We went a little later last night and the wind kept them at bay... well, we're sitting behind an old bale of straw we put out there last year for muzzleloader. A young spike that we've been getting pics of walks past my normal tree stand, past the camera (which takes a couple of pics) and comes right to us and gives him a broadside 15 yard shot. He calmy puts a bolt right thru him! I came unglued ... we both laughed and hugged like we were crazy. After a short track in the rain he came across his prize.The whole family is proud as could be.(his grandpa is on the way home from asouthern Ohio turkey hunt and will be home tonight) As a hunting fatherit's hard to explain a day like yesterday, but I thought you all would understand. Thanks for listening to me rattle on! Our middle son (5 years old) says he's next! Take care all. Jeff in NW Ohio
